CROCKER v. GULF INSURANCE COMPANY

No. 8288.

524 S.W.2d 566 (1975)

Robert R. CROCKER, Individually and as Next Friend of Andy Crocker, a minor, Appellant, v. GULF INSURANCE COMPANY, Appellee.

Court of Civil Appeals of Texas, Texarkana.

June 17, 1975.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Howard Carney, Jr., Carney, Mays & Carney, Atlanta, for appellant.

George L. McWilliams, Hubbard, Patton, Peek, Haltom & Roberts, Texarkana, for appellee.


CHADICK, Chief Justice.

This is a declaratory judgment action. A take nothing judgment was entered in the trial court. The judgment of the trial court is affirmed.

Gulf Insurance Company issued a Texas Standard Farm and Ranch Owners Insurance Policy to Robert R. Crocker. The contract is of the type commonly known as a homeowner's policy.
